Ordered that the judgment is affirmed.
The undercover police officer did not improperly bolster his testimony regarding the subject narcotics transaction by his testimony as an expert regarding the role of a “doorman” in indoor drug sales (see, People v Peoples, 202 AD2d 694).
Viewing the evidence in the light most favorable to the pros- . ecution (see, People v Contes, 60 NY2d 620), we find that it was legally sufficient to establish the defendant’s guilt beyond a reasonable doubt. Moreover, upon the exercise of our factual review power, we are satisfied that the verdict was not against the weight of the evidence (see, CPL 470.15 [5]). Sullivan, J. P., McGinity, H.
